The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of Margaret Low, born in 1823 in Blairgowrie, Perthshire, consisted of 2 members. Margaret was the head of the household,
During the period, also present in the household was Margaret's Servant, Jessie Christie, born in 1865 in Blairgowrie, Perthshire, Scotland.
